How they compare
Central African Republic currently reports 38.9% against 38.6% in Cameroon, a difference of 0.3%.
Across all 12 years both countries report, Central African Republic has been ahead every year.
Cameroon ranks 14th and Central African Republic ranks 12th of 166 countries.
Central African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cameroon | Central African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 39.5% | 48.3% | 8.9% | Central African Republic |
| 2020s | 38.8% | 43.0% | 4.2% | Central African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
